Sportradar Group AG header image

Sportradar Group AG

SRAD

Equity

ISIN CH1134239669 / Valor 113423966

NASDAQ (2025-11-18)
USD 22.10+1.33%

Sportradar Group AG
UMushroom community rating:

star star star star star
4.00 1 votes No rating yet
NegativeNeutralPositive

About company

Sportradar Group AG is a leading sports technology company that operates at the intersection of the sports, media, and betting industries. The company offers a range of services to enhance the fan experience, including audiovisual streaming of exclusive esports content through strategic partnerships with B2B betting-solutions providers like Oddin.gg. Sportradar's focus on creating immersive experiences for fans has made it a key player in the global sports technology market, catering to betting operator clients worldwide.

Summarized from source with an LLMView SourceSector: Technology

Latest Results (04.10.2025):

Sportradar Group AG reported strong financial results for the second quarter of 2025, showcasing significant growth in revenue, profitability, and cash flow. The company also raised its full-year outlook, reflecting continued momentum and successful execution of its growth strategy.

Record Revenue Growth

Revenue for the second quarter increased by 14% to a record €318 million, driven by a 12% rise in Betting Technology & Solutions and a 22% surge in Sports Content, Technology & Services.

Profit and EBITDA Expansion

Profit for the period rose to €49 million, expanding to 15.5% of revenue. Adjusted EBITDA saw a substantial 31% increase to €64 million, with the Adjusted EBITDA margin growing to 20.1%.

Strong Cash Flow and Share Repurchases

Net cash generated from operating activities grew by 14% to €97 million, and free cash flow reached €52 million. Additionally, Sportradar repurchased $65.5 million of shares under its share repurchase plan.

Enhanced Full-Year Outlook

The company raised its full-year 2025 outlook, anticipating revenue of at least €1,278 million (16% growth) and Adjusted EBITDA of at least €284 million (28% growth), reflecting robust future prospects.

Summarized from source with an LLMView Source

Key figures

28.3%1Y
93.2%3Y
%5Y

Performance

42.6%1Y
42.8%3Y
52.3%5Y

Volatility

Market cap

4850 M

Market cap (USD)

Daily traded volume (Shares)

1,015,933

Daily traded volume (Shares)

1 day high/low

17.91 / 16.99

1 day high/low (USD)

52 weeks high/low

0.00 / 0.00

52 weeks high/low (USD)

Dividend ex-date

01 January, 2022

Dividend ex-date

Dividend

0.00

Dividend (USD)

Dividend yield (p.a.)

0.00%

Dividend yield (p.a.)

0.002022
0.002023
0.002024

Est dividend (USD)

0.00%2022
0.00%2023
0.00%2024

Est dividend yield

P/E ratio

10.00

P/E ratio

00.002022
00.002023
00.002024

Est P/E ratio

EPS

0.00

EPS (USD)

0.002022
0.002023
0.002024

Est EPS (USD)

Ratings & reviews

star star star star star

4.00

1 votes
Performance:
starstarstarstarstar
4.00
Innovation:
starstarstarstarstar
4.00
Society:
starstarstarstarstar
4.00
Nature:
starstarstarstarstar
3.00
Marc Roethlisberger
Switzerland, 04 Apr 2025
star star star star star
Interessanter Titel

EQUITIES OF THE SAME SECTOR

Zentalis Pharmaceuticals Inc
Zentalis Pharmaceuticals Inc Zentalis Pharmaceuticals Inc Valor: 53183848
starstarstarstarstar

Annual Return

-50%0%+50%

Risk level

110
3.03%USD 1.36
Oxford Nanopore Technologies PLC
Oxford Nanopore Technologies PLC Oxford Nanopore Technologies PLC Valor: 23783705
starstarstarstarstar

Annual Return

-50%0%+50%

Risk level

110
-3.21%GBP 1.24
Playtech PLC
Playtech PLC Playtech PLC Valor: 18961951
starstarstarstarstar

Annual Return

-50%0%+50%

Risk level

110
0.43%GBP 2.33
RWS Holdings PLC
RWS Holdings PLC RWS Holdings PLC Valor: 26733276
starstarstarstarstar

Annual Return

-50%0%+50%

Risk level

110
-4.68%GBP 0.71
Mony Group PLC
Mony Group PLC Mony Group PLC Valor: 3291862
starstarstarstarstar

Annual Return

-50%0%+50%

Risk level

110
-0.78%GBP 1.91
HubSpot Inc
HubSpot Inc HubSpot Inc Valor: 25302411
starstarstarstarstar

Annual Return

-50%0%+50%

Risk level

110
-0.21%USD 368.33
discoverIE Group PLC
discoverIE Group PLC discoverIE Group PLC Valor: 368874
starstarstarstarstar

Annual Return

-50%0%+50%

Risk level

110
-3.16%GBP 5.51
Texas Instruments Inc
Texas Instruments Inc Texas Instruments Inc Valor: 976910
starstarstarstarstar

Annual Return

-50%0%+50%

Risk level

110
1.50%USD 157.32
Paycor HCM Inc
Paycor HCM Inc Paycor HCM Inc Valor: 111341025
starstarstarstarstar

Annual Return

-50%0%+50%

Risk level

110
0.00%USD 22.49
Booking Holdings Inc
Booking Holdings Inc Booking Holdings Inc Valor: 40656108
starstarstarstarstar

Annual Return

-50%0%+50%

Risk level

110
-0.44%USD 4,783.01